I am soaking a large leg bone in store grade peroxide. However within minutes of soaking it the peroxide is already causing the bone to disintegrate. How do people keep bone in water and peroxide for months degreasing and whitening without the bone deteriorating?

Peroxide won't hurt it. Especially the store grade stuff. If it is falling apart, something else has been done to it to ruin the bone.
